Tips for Styling Oktoberfest Lederhosen
The not-to-be-missed styling tips for the approaching iteration of Bavarian Beerfest are discussed so you can look dapper.
Tip 1-Wear Authentic Lederhosen Only!
Only the authentic Lederhosen resonates with the true Oktoberfest spirit. Low-quality imitation leather pants made from synthetic materials like polyester or jersey should not be worn to the world’s largest folk festival. These trousers look out of place and lack durability.
Genuine Lederhosen, traditionally made from high-quality leather like deerskin or goatskin, fits better and lasts for years. Investing in a proper pair guarantees authenticity, comfort, and style. It helps you blend in seamlessly with the locals.
Tip 2-Paying Attention to Lederhosen Color
The right color of the Lederhosen is essential for an authentic Oktoberfest look. Stick to traditional, muted tones that reflect the true Bavarian style;
- Brown
- Beige
- Gray
- Dark green
Bright or flashy colors should be avoided. These hues make your outfit look more like a costume than genuine Trachtenwear. Neutral shades maintain authenticity and pair well with classic shirts, vests, and accessories.
Tip 3-Accessorizing with Trendy Pieces
The right accessories transform a simple look into a cohesive look, balance an outfit, and can be used to transition a look in different ways.
Plain Single Tone Lederhosen Shirt
To follow traditional Oktoberfest etiquette, a classic white Trachten shirt is the best choice. A linen shirt in muted colors is the best alternative. It is ideally tailored with a Henley collar. Shades like mint green, olive, dark green, gray, and blue work well as alternatives to white.
Traditional Bavarian Leather Shoes
For a classic and authentic Oktoberfest look, Haferl shoes are the best choice. Even if they’re not the usual style, they complement traditional attire perfectly. To skip the alternative, brown suede loafers can also work. Sneakers should be avoided unless absolutely necessary. And if worn, they should be plain white to keep the outfit as traditional as possible!
Cozy Knitted Socks
For a stylish, modern touch, coordinate your socks with your vest. Knitted socks with a dark green seam and a matching green vest are a great option. Calf warmers (Loferl) offer a fashionable and authentic look if you prefer an alternative to traditional knee-high socks.
Tip 4- Not Missing In-Fashion Outwear
A traditional waistcoat is the perfect accessory to finish off a men’s Oktoberfest outfit, though it’s not mandatory. It provides warmth and helps prevent sweat stains- it is both practical and stylish. It also helps in from getting Weisn flu- one of the worst things that can happen at Oktoberfest.
Classic waistcoats come in muted colors like green, blue, and black. They maintain tradition and resist dirt better than lighter shades. Linen waistcoats with pinstripes and subtle embroidery, such as small roses, are especially popular. Button it up completely when wearing one. Leaving the bottom button open is an accepted style choice. Some other outwear other than vests are;
- Jankers
- Cardigans
- Coats
Lederhosen Style Mistakes to Avoid
To maintain an authentic and polished Oktoberfest look, avoid these common mistakes:
- Lederhosen should end just above the knee. Shorts that are too short look out of place.
- Once popular, checkered shirts are now outdated and can make you stand out as a tourist. Opt for plain or muted linen shirts instead.
- Traditional attire requires a proper shirt. A classic white or muted-tone button-up is the best choice.
- Unless you’re Bavarian, avoid the mass-produced Oktoberfest hats found in online stores. They don’t match authentic attire.
- These are great for casual wear but completely clash with traditional Lederhosen. Stick to knitted knee-high socks or calf warmers.
- Lederhosen, jackets, vests, and shoes should be in neutral, muted tones like white, brown, beige, or gray to maintain a classic look.
